Facultad Seccional Duitama Electronica II Escuela de Ingeniera Electromecnica
Informe de laboratorio N1 Electrnica
ANLISIS DE CIRCUITOS LGICOS COMBINACIONALES Medina Blanco, Jeyson Rodrigo jeyson.medina@uptc.edu..co Universidad pedaggica y tecnolgica de Colombia
Abstract-this poses a laboratory analysis of a gate 4. DESARROLLO DE LA PRACTICA
circuit and the implementation thereof by Arduino programming also understand the operation of the ANALISIS DEL CIRCUITO LOGICO integrated circuit 555 and the counter 74LS193. NOTA: los numerales del 4.1 al 4.5 (exceptuando el numeral 4.2) de este informe de laboratorio se entregaron de forma 1. INTRODUCCIN fsica como planteo el tutor. Los circuitos lgicos tienen una amplia gama de aplicaciones 4.2 Despus del debido anlisis del circuito de la imagen 1 en la industria y es de vital importancia que el estudiante se procede a hacer un resumen de las compuertas que se conozca y comprenda el anlisis de estos circuitos para tener necesitaran para realizar este circuito las capacidades de aplicar este conocimiento como profesional
2. OBJETIVOS
Analizar un circuito lgico combinacional a partir
de unas condiciones especficas.
Implementar un circuito lgico combinacional por
medio de lgica programable con la plataforma Arduino 1.
3. MATERIALES Y EQUIPOS
Tarjeta Arduino UNO
Multmetro Fuente de voltaje Protoboard Multmetro Figura 1. Circuito de compuertas 1 Circuito integrado 74ls193 1 Circuito integrado 555 Compuertas necesarias: 1 potencimetro de 500k 1 Display 7 segmentos 34 compuertas and de 2 entradas. 1 tarjeta arduino nano 28 compuertas and de 3 entradas. 1 diodo 3 compuertas and de 4 entradas. 1 capacitor de 0.01uf 7 compuertas or de 2 entradas. 1 capacitor de 10uf 9 compuertas or de 4 entradas. 1 pulsador 4 compuertas or de 3 entradas. 8 resistencias de 1k 1 compuerta or de 5 entradas. 1Led U.P.T.C. Formacin bsica profesional. rea (Elctrica Electrnica) 2 Facultad Seccional Duitama Electronica II Escuela de Ingeniera Electromecnica
5. IMPLEMENTACIN DEL CIRCUITO COMBINACIONAL DE VISUALIZACIN GRFICA
Para la implementacin del circuito se concluy
que era ilgico comprar la cantidad de compuertas anteriormente nombradas y que por tal motivo se implementara la tarjeta de arduino (figura 2.) que nos permitir programarlo de tal manera que actu como el circuito de compuertas de la figura 1.
Figura 4. Simulacin en proteus.
Para proceder a realizar el montaje primero
analizamos los componentes a utilizar.
Figura 2. Tarjeta arduino uno
Para la implementacin del circuito en protoboard
se utilizaran los circuitos integrados 555 y 74LS193 (como se muestra en la figura 3) de tal manera que el integrado 555 actuara como oscilador mientras que el 74ls193 actuara como un contador.
Figura 3. Circuito de montaje
Figura 5. Distribucin de pines integrado 74ls193
Despus de programado y compilado el cdigo del
La figura 5 corresponde a la funcin de los pines arduino se proceder a acoplarlo con el programa para el integrado 74ls193, analizando esta imagen proteus para hacer la simulacin del circuito llegamos a varia conclusiones importantes como completo, este proceso implicaba ubicar un archivo los pines de alimentacin y tierra, el pin que .hex que crea el programa arduino y que se servira para la conexin al oscilador y el pin 14 encuentra oculto, mediante esta simulacin se llamado clear que servir para hacer un reset comprueba que tanto el cdigo programado por cuando el mensaje se muestre en el display de 7 ecuaciones como el cdigo programado por tablas segmentos. de verdad funcionan de la misma manera ya que el anlisis se realiz a partir del mismo circuito. Esta simulacin se ilustra en la imagen 4. U.P.T.C. Formacin bsica profesional. rea (Elctrica Electrnica) 3 Facultad Seccional Duitama Electronica II Escuela de Ingeniera Electromecnica
Se analiz tambin el display de 7 segmentos de
ctodo comn ilustrado en la figura 7 para conocer como seria su correcta conexin y se hizo evidente que nuestras salidas correspondan a las entradas lgicas de cada segmento del display, como se comprendi que estos segmentos no eran ms que diodos led se procedi a colocar una resistencia en serie con cada uno de estos con el fin de protegerlos.
Con el anlisis de estos elementos procedimos a
hacer el montaje de nuestros componentes.
Figura 6. Esquema de conexin integrado 555
Basados en consultas se encontr una configuracin
alterna a la planteada en el informe para el integrado 555 (ilustrada en la figura 6) y se decidi utilizarla para realizar el montaje en el protoboard.
Figura 9. Montaje del circuito i
Figura 7. Ubicacin de leds en el display
Figura 10. Montaje del circuito ii
Despus teniendo el cdigo programado y
compilado (figura 11) se conect la tarjeta de arduino al pc y se mont el programa en la tarjeta de tal manera que las entradas fueron 8, 9, 10, 11 y 12 que correspondieron a las variables X, Y, Z, W, S respectivamente y las salidas fueron 1, 2, 3, 4, 5, 6 y 7correspondientes a las variables a, b, c, d, e, f, Figura 8. Display de ctodo y nodo comn g respectivamente. U.P.T.C. Formacin bsica profesional. rea (Elctrica Electrnica) 4 Facultad Seccional Duitama Electronica II Escuela de Ingeniera Electromecnica
Figura 13. Circuito montado y funcionando.
En el acoplamiento de los dos integrados se ubic un led
rojo que indicara el pulso y la frecuencia del mismo.
El potencimetro se utilizara para variar la frecuencia, esto
dar diferentes velocidades a los cambios del mensaje del display de 7 segmentos desde velocidades muy lentas a Figura 11. Programacin arduino velocidades simplemente imperceptibles al ojo humano.
Despus se realiz la programacin del cdigo de arduino
esta vez por tablas de verdad, y luego de compilado, subido a la tarjeta y montado en el circuito se hizo evidente que operaba de la misma manera que la programacin que se hizo por ecuaciones por tanto se concluy que las medidas que plantea el informe tanto para voltajes como para frecuencias arrojaran datos muy similares as pues dichas medidas solo se realizaron al circuito funcionando con una de las programaciones.
El circuito fue alimentado con una fuente DC de 5 V, para
las mediciones realizadas con el multmetro para los 0 lgicos se tom una tensin de 0.47 V y para los 1 lgicos una tensin de 3.40 V. Figura 12. Montaje del programa en la tarjeta arduino. Para la toma de la frecuencia mxima perceptible al ojo humano se utiliz un osciloscopio digital, este en un Despus se conectaron los pines al arduino y sus principio se conect al led rojo que ubicamos con el fin de salidas al display de 7 segmentos, tan pronto como evidenciar el pulso. se energizo la tarjeta se empez a mostrar un mensaje en el display, cuando la entrada S = 1 el mensaje descrito era:
"ELECTrONICA-dig-"
Cuando la entrada S = 0 el mensaje descrito era:
prACtICA-n-trES
Figura 14. Lectura del pulso en el osciloscopio digital.
U.P.T.C. Formacin bsica profesional. rea (Elctrica Electrnica) 5 Facultad Seccional Duitama Electronica II Escuela de Ingeniera Electromecnica
Figura 15. Lectura del pin de la entrada w.
Se vari la frecuencia por medio del potencimetro de tal
manera que la velocidad de cambio del mensaje fuera aumentando. Se aument hasta el punto en que se alcanzara a hacer la correcta lectura del mensaje y se procedi a la toma de datos. La imagen 14 muestra el pulso que rige la frecuencia del display de 7 segmentos, la frecuencia de dicho pulso fue de 3.28 Hz y se concluy que era la mxima perceptible por el ojo humano para la lectura del mensaje.
6. CONCLUSION
Es de vital importancia para el estudiante conocer los
componentes utilizados en este taller y tener la capacidad de analizarlos como en el caso de la tarjeta de arduino que permite programar circuitos muy grandes ahorrando costos y esfuerzos.
7. ANEXOS
Programa simulado en proteus.
Archivos de programacin de arduino Tablas de verdad del anlisis del circuito de compuertas. Datasheet NA555
8. BIBLIOGRAFIA
FLOYD, Thomas L. Fundamentos de sistemas digitales.
Prentice Hall. MANO, Morris. Diseo Digital. Prentice Hall. TOCCI, Ronald J. Sistemas Digitales: principios y aplicaciones. Prentice Hall.